Return of Damaged Goods

IMPORTANT  If any item has been damaged in transit, this should be reported to the carrier and to the 

supplier immediately.  Damage caused in transit is the responsibility of the carrier not the supplier.
DO NOT RETURN a damaged instrument to the sender as the carrier will not then consider a claim.  Save 

the packing with the damaged article for inspection by the carrier.

Return of Goods for Repair

If you need to return goods for repair please contact our Customer Service Department.  They will be 

able to advise you on the correct returns procedure.

Any item returned to Land Instruments International should be adequately packaged to prevent damage 

during transit.
You must include a written report of the problem together with your own name and contact information, 

address, telephone number, email address etc.
